We host everything from casual sailing sessions to high-octane National-level racing. And for the watersports lovers, our growing community of windsurfers, wing-foilers, swimmers, paddleboarders, and kayakers means there’s always something happening on the water.

The racing at Stokes Bay is second to none. With access at all tides and events running all year round, there’s always an opportunity to get out on the water. We’re proud to be home to some of the finest Musto Skiff and ILCA fleets on the south coast. From fast catamarans to a mixed dinghy handicap, our classes are as diverse as they are exciting. Racing takes place every Wednesday evening from April through September, and continues every Sunday morning at 11am throughout the year. If you’re not the competitive type, there’s still plenty to enjoy. You might prefer a peaceful sail around our beautiful bay, a leisurely trip across to the Isle of Wight for an ice cream, or a friendly cruise to visit other clubs along the South Coast. It’s all about enjoying the water in your own way.

Life at the club extends well beyond the shoreline. Our social calendar is packed with energy and variety — from summer parties under the stars and evenings filled with live music, to quiz nights, engaging after-dinner speakers, and our much loved Christmas Ball that brings everyone together in festive style. When it’s time to refuel, the club’s galley has you covered with delicious hot and cold meals on Wednesday evenings in the summer and after Sunday races. And our bar? Always well stocked with real ales from local breweries, it’s open on Wednesdays, Fridays, and Sunday lunchtimes year-round — the perfect place to relax and share stories from the water.
